I would like to submit a doubt I have using 802.1q for vlan trunking.
We are having an issue with this scenario

INTERNET ----- > ALU 7750 ------> L2 SWITCH ------> IP CAMERA

For some reason, when we connect the L2 switch using 802.1q for several VLANs against the 7750, the IP camera can not be accessed from Internet. I can ping the camera (is using a public IP), and actually I see it using I. Explorer, but it does not show the image or the admin interface it just hangs.

On the other hand, if I connect the camera directly to the ALU 7750, it works fine.

The L2 switch is a catalyst (switchport trunk allowed.....,etc.etc). I'm not an expert in 7750 so I do not know how it manage the 802.1q.

Could someone give me an advice for troubleshoot ?

I have already checked MTU parameters, speed, duplex, flowcontrol, etc.

Well some traffic is getting through (pings) and other traffic isn't. My first guess would be an MTU problem but you say you've checked that.

Check layer 1 upwards - look for errors on all the physical ports involved, including on the camera itself.

Ping at the max MTU with don't fragment set and compare the results with and without the switch.

If all else fails, configure a remote mirror session on the 7750 and use it to collect packet traces with and without the switch and compare the two to see what traffic is being dropped when you go to the admin interface on the camera. You can also do something similar with a local SPAN session on the L2 switch.
